Bug#902853: ldap-utils: Logfile warnings after upgrade to 2.4.40+dfsg-1+deb8u4

2018-08-25 Thread Stefan van Lieshout
Hi Randy,

The deinstall of the module libsasl2-modules-ldap solved the issue. It was 
installed, but not in use and therefore not configured which results in the 
mentioned warnings.

> 
> Thank you for the report. Indeed one thing that changed in this version is 
> that libldap now initializes libsasl eagerly, instead on on first use, so 
> previously these messages might have only appeared when a process invoked 
> SASL via LDAP - or not at all.

Bug#902853: ldap-utils: Logfile warnings after upgrade to 2.4.40+dfsg-1+deb8u4

2018-07-02 Thread Stefan van Lieshout
Package: ldap-utils
Version: 2.4.40+dfsg-1+deb8u3
Severity: normal

Dear Maintainer,

The upgrade to 2.4.40+dfsg-1+deb8u4 results in a lot of warnings in the logfile 
/var/log/auth.log

Jul  2 09:27:43 hostname apache2: ldapdb_canonuser_plug_init() failed in 
sasl_canonuser_add_plugin(): invalid parameter supplied
Jul  2 09:27:43 hostname apache2: _sasl_plugin_load failed on 
sasl_canonuser_init for plugin: ldapdb

This is not only for the apache2 process, also sssd_be, sm-mta & php spawn the 
same warnings.

A downgrade to 2.4.40+dfsg-1+deb8u3 did solve the issue.

There was no disruption in service noticed when version 2.4.40+dfsg-1+deb8u4 
was installed.
